On 19 May 2004 01:43:19 +1000, Scott Smedley wrote:
> 
> > Is there a way to find out the mini icon associated with a window
> > via the perllib interface?
> 
> I suppose I could issue the following command from within FvwmTabs:
> 
> WindowId $winId SendToModule FvwmTabs fn setMiniIcon $winId $[w.miniiconfile]
> 
> but that seems a bit cumbersome ... is there a better way?

Is not this the last (name) field of M_MINI_ICON event?

Of course you clomber all names in your WindowList patch as far as I
understand it.

I had some idea about how to fix this.
